    Check out Box.net, they're pretty decent but my Favourite is Dropbox.

    You download software to your computer that creates a folder, then anything you put in there will be synced to your dropbox online. Super easy to organise and there is an Android and Iphone app for viewing, uploading and downloading files on the go. https://www.dropbox.com/
